Posted on 9/20/13 at 2:34 pm to BlackPawnMartyr
quote:
We will have problems with any team who has a freak QB who can keep a play alive for 10 seconds running around like a chicken with his head chopped off while a huge physical beast of a man runs deep and out jumps us in coverage to the beat of 279 yards.
Now we just have to look at our schedule and see who left has both of those elements. Yup no one, we will be okay.
This. It's not like A&M had receivers running wild and no one within 5 yards of them. Bama actually had pretty good coverage for the most part but there is only so much that can be done when the QB can buy that much time and the DB is giving up 5 inches and 25 lbs to the WR who can also run. A&M had busted coverages all day long on our side that McCarron took advantage of but Manziel was generally having to beat good coverage.
If just about any other team tries the sideline passes that Manziel was throwing to Evans they are going to end up with a lot of picks.
Posted on 9/20/13 at 2:39 pm to WreckingCrue
A little of both. A lot of it was just match up problems. I think we'll be much better at rushing the QB this year than last year, but we couldn't use that. We didn't want manziel running free. But, our CB's aren't as good without Milliner, and we couldn't match up with Evans. So, man coverage, with the safeties playing run, and no pass rush were a bad combination.
